Features

Foldable treadmills are ideal for those who want to exercise at home, but have limited floor space. When not in use they can be folded up and stored in a corner of the room or a closet. They are also less expensive than treadmills that do not fold and can be bought at a price of just a few hundred dollars. It is crucial to select one that will meet your fitness objectives. Certain treadmills are only used for walking while others are suited for running. Also, consider the maximum speed and grade that the treadmill can achieve.

The ease of transport and assembly is another feature to consider. Some models require two people to lift and unfold them, whereas others come with a multi-link system that makes them more portable. In addition some treadmills that fold are designed to be transported in the trunk of the car, making them a great option for those who lead busy lifestyles.

Before buying a foldable treadmill be sure to verify the specifications and read online reviews. Be aware of the maximum weight for the user and running belt dimensions. Also, think about the maximum speed, incline, and warranty. You should also take into consideration the maximum load and power of the motor. In addition, you should be aware that the majority of foldable treadmills are not as sturdy as non-folding ones.

Motor Vehicles

Depending on your needs depending on your needs, you might want to select a treadmill that folds with incline for running or power walking, or both. Think about the size and kind of motor. For instance, if you're planning to power walk or perform occasional jogs, a treadmill with 2.0-2.5 hp is ideal. If you're a runner you should select a treadmill that has a higher horsepower. Some models also come with minor perks such as a device holder and dual cooling fans, while others feature more advanced features, like touchscreen displays for programming.

Another consideration is how easy the treadmill can be assembled. Some models require two people to fold and unfold, which could be a challenge if you don't have help available. Some models have a hydraulic rod mechanism that makes folding and unfolding the treadmill a breeze and safe.
